Abstract

Didymaotus N.E.Br. GC 1925: 433; Hartmann 2001: 215 Typus D. lapidiforme (Marloth) N.E.Br. Etym Gk didymos, double, twin-, aotos, a flower, because often two flowers appear laterally on the plant.
